Protein Description
Interleukin-25 (IL-25), also known as IL-17E, is a member of the IL-17 cytokine family that plays a crucial role in immune responses, particularly in promoting type 2 immunity. It is primarily produced by epithelial cells and plays a significant role in regulating the function of various immune cells, including T helper 2 (Th2) cells, mast cells, and eosinophils. The research surrounding IL-25 has gained momentum due to its involvement in allergic reactions, asthma, and other inflammatory diseases. Recent studies suggest that IL-25 can enhance the production of other cytokines, such as IL-4, IL-5, and IL-13, which are pivotal in driving Th2-mediated immune responses. Given its role in these pathways, IL-25 has emerged as a potential therapeutic target for treating allergic diseases and autoimmune disorders. The development of recombinant IL-25 proteins allows scientists to explore its biological functions and investigate its potential applications in immunotherapy and vaccine development. This research not only helps in understanding the pathogenic mechanisms of various diseases but also paves the way for novel treatment strategies that could modulate immune responses by targeting IL-25 signaling pathways.
